Cambodian New Year, or Chaul Chnam Thmey in the Khmer language, literally “Enter New Year”, is the name of the Cambodian holiday that celebrates the New Year. The holiday lasts for three days beginning on New Year’s Day, which usually falls on 13th April, which is the end of the harvesting season, when farmers enjoy the fruits of their labour [...]
